RV
Rural Village District
The Rural Village designation is provided to preserve the unique historic or rural character of existing villages by encouraging compatible development within a defined village boundary. It also identifies clusters of existing development in the rural areas that may be candidates for public facilities in the future. The zone intends for permitted development to be generally of a similar density, scale and use type and mixture as that which exists in the village. The zone is also designed to prevent large amounts or inappropriately scaled development or uses that would detract from the existing rural or historic character of the village. It is expected that development will be residential and a limited amount of mixed rural services. More than one use may be permitted on one parcel in accordance with specific guidelines. Public water and sewer may be available for the purpose of resolving or preventing health issues. Use of public utilities to permit greater density than the density specified in this section is not permitted.
